How the hell did my dream know my alarm clock will ring?

I had a dream that someone was chasing me. I went up the bedroom and I saw my alarm clock. He stood next to it, and then he pressed something on it and it rang. I woke up, and it was actually ringing. How the hell did my dream know that it will ring?

I didn’t hear it at all. I was fast asleep. Just when he pressed it, I heard it. He was like “now hear this” before he pressed it (lol). Do you ever have these kind of dreams?

Its your brain trying to rationalise what is going on around you. you may not have been conscious of alarm ringing, but your subconscious picked up on it and your brain tried to make sense of it by incorporating it into your dream.
It happens to me a lot, especially if I fall asleep with the tv or radio on, I dream of whatever is going on on the programme.
